    Purple pole beans

    I never knew about these until a few years ago. They are dark purple, like eggplant, but when they cook up they turn green.

    Because I get them at a farmer’s market, at the edge of the field, they’re usually not more than a few hours old. So I steam them. No sauce, just a little salt and a little butter, all the freshness. And that’s good eatin’.

    If you’ve never had these (I didn’t know about them for 60+ years), they taste like string beans. The same, but a little different. They’re good beans!

      Yep they are a type of green bean. Not to be confused with purple hull peas. I like to boil them in salt water 2 minutes, then blanch in ice water. Sautéed down some sliced onions and matchstick jalapeños in bacon grease then add the beans and crank the heat to sautee/stir fry them with salt and pepper. At the last minute add some minced garlic and remove from heat. Serve hot.
